Spirit are the new Major champions.
After a thrilling final map of their grand final against FaZe, the Dragons, managed to hold their composure and avoid FaZe forcing overtime as they won in the final round of overtime.
An incredible run, it sees donk crowned as the youngest Major winner and Major MVP.
The win in Shanghai sees Spirit end their year as it began, lifting one of the biggest trophies in the game.
Starting out at IEM Katowice, they made waves as they blitzed the competition, annihilating FaZe 3-0 in the final.
As the year came to an end, they would be matched against FaZe again in an even bigger game, the Major final.
A far closer game, both teams enjoyed comfortable map wins and Spirit looked close to getting another but FaZe almost managed to mount a phenomenal comeback on map three.
However, Spirit eventually got the win, closing out Dust2 13-11 to cap off an incredible rookie year for donk and zont1x.
Of course, donk starred in the final. The young gun went 69-44 to top the scoreboard with a 1.67 rating, although magixx also picked up 69 kills and recorded a 1.58 rating of his own.
A terrifying prospect for teams heading into 2025, Spirit now look to be more frightening than ever ahead of a jam-packed Counter-Strike season.
